20201104周仁敏

(回顾)

    //1、加载数据库驱动
        Class.forName("com.mysql.jdbc.Driver");
        //2、创建数据库连接
        Connection connection = DriverManager.getConnection("jdbc:mysql://localhost:3306/db_user","root","");
        //3、拼写sql语句
        String sql = "INSERT INTO t_user (userName,`passWord`,gender)VALUES('宫本武藏','rb123','女')";
        //4、发送sql
        PreparedStatement prepareStatement = connection.prepareStatement(sql);
        //5、执行sql
        int i = prepareStatement.executeUpdate();
        //6、处理结果
        if(i > 0) {
            System.out.println("添加成功");
        }
        //7、关闭资源
        prepareStatement.close();
        connection.close();


(今日总结)
  jdbc查询语句:
                      SQL语句不同、调用语句不同、返回类型不同、返回值不同
                         拼写:string sql="SELECT userNAME.gendenr FROM t_user";
                         执行:ResultSet rs=preparestatement.executeQuery();
                                 处理结果:while(rs.next(){
                               (1)把apache-tom集成到开发环境
                     windows-preference-serve-Running Environments-Add9.0-next-Brow加载
                             (2)新建项目
                     file-new-web-Dynamic web prject-命名-finish

                            1、package com.itlaobing.dbhelper;
                            2、import java.sql.Connection;
                            3、import java.sql.DriverManager;
                            4、import java.sql.PreparedStatement;

               public class DBHelper {
    /*用main测试*/
    public static void main(String[] args) {
        try {
            save();
        } catch (Exception e) {
            e.printStackTrace();
        }
    }
    /*定义添加用户的方法*/
    public static void save() throws Exception {
        //1、加载数据库驱动
        Class.forName("com.mysql.jdbc.Driver");
        //2、创建数据库连接
        Connection connection = DriverManager.getConnection("jdbc:mysql://localhost:3306/db_user","root","");
        //3、拼写sql语句
        String sql = "INSERT INTO t_user (userName,`passWord`,gender)VALUES('宫本武藏','rb123','女')";
        //4、发送sql
        PreparedStatement prepareStatement = connection.prepareStatement(sql);
        //5、执行sql
        int i = prepareStatement.executeUpdate();
        //6、处理结果
        if(i > 0) {
            System.out.println("添加成功");
        }
        //7、关闭资源
        prepareStatement.close();
        connection.close();      
                            查询用:exevate Query   get object  
                                   columindex列的索引   
                                   jumt test 测试
                                  execute update 增删改用
                    新建项目:文件—new—other—web—Dymamik Web project—next—next点小√—finish
                    点开web(java R—src(建包—建类—粘贴src的代码)
                    打开HBuild—拷贝html文件,css shift下拉全选,复制  拷贝到web content
                   web content 右键other 输入jps.jpsfile.next(index.jsp)Finish 
                   报错 windoes--最后(prefer...) 
                   General 在左边框找到server点击Runtime Envivonment.双击  Add ApacheTomcat v9.0 next 
                   
                   
                路径:解压在哪 路径就选哪

今天的实训太难了,真的好懵,老师后面看我们大部分都不会有重新一步一步的讲了一遍,我们跟着一步一步的做最终也做出来了,但是后来我的出了个小问题,还是同学帮我更改的,虽然很难但是我还是会努力学好的。加油!

标签

评论

© 2021 成都云创动力科技有限公司 蜀ICP备20006351号-1